Snoop Dogg swears off weed

Snoop Dogg is famous not only for his music, but also for his cannabis consumption. But now he wants to put an end to it: The US rapper announces that he no longer wants to smoke. He says nothing about the reasons - his fans are speculating.

US rapper Snoop Dogg, known not only for his music but also for his love of marijuana, says he wants to give up smoking. "After careful consideration and discussions with my family, I have decided to quit smoking. Please respect my privacy at this time," the musician explained on his online platforms. It was not clear from the announcement whether he was referring to smoking in general or specifically to weed.

Fans of the Californian rap superstar, whose real name is Calvin Broadus, reacted skeptically to the posts. Some wrote that the 52-year-old was just joking, while others speculated that their idol had serious health problems.

Snoop Dogg's fame dates back to the early 1990s. Back then, the musician stormed the charts with his solo debut album "Doggystyle", produced by rap great Dr. Dre. Snoop Dogg sold millions of albums worldwide and landed countless hits such as "Gin & Juice" and "Drop It Like It's Hot".

The stoner image has been a trademark of the hip-hop legend for years. In an interview, Snoop Dogg once admitted that he now has employees who do the filming for him. One employee stated last year that he rolled a total of "75 to 150" joints a day - but not all of them were intended for Snoop Dogg.
